just curious, what do you feed them?
i tried a cucumber over the weekend, it seems they love it but the downside is it also turn the water cloudy..
and cucumber tends to float.. i tried feeding them the cucumber seeds which some may sink.

I keep the shavings from carrots for the snails. Its stuff you would otherwise throw away anyway.
Carrot parts sink so they are very accessible to the snails. I keep them in a container in the freezer so they it can stay fresh for a longer time.
Just throw in enough for them to finish during the night with a little remaining the next morning would be enough.

They also like spinach. But these float unless you boil or freeze them.

My domestic helper just uses a scraper to scrape off long strips of the outer part of the carrot. The strips are normally discarded. But ever since I kept the snails, I have been feeding them just that. And they love it.
So far all parts of the carrots we have all sink. No idea why yours would float.
